He has conducted research across AI fields such as deep learning and machine learning and concurrently served as Head of KRAFTON AI since 2022, spanning both academic and industry work. He has focused on reshaping KRAFTON\u2019s AI research framework to enhance the company\u2019s innovation capabilities, leading R&amp;D in key AI domains such as machine learning (ML), language models (LM), natural language processing (NLP), reinforcement learning (RL), and multimodal models. Lee has earned recognition for his research with a total of 57 authored papers accepted at leading global AI conferences including NeurIPS, ICML, and ICLR.<\/p>\n<p>Moreover, Lee has demonstrated proven success in leading major projects. In 2025, Lee spearheaded a project at KRAFTON in collaboration with NVIDIA to introduce CPCs (Co-Playable Characters), opening new possibilities for gameplay by enabling real-time interaction between players and AI. Lee also directed key innovation development at KRAFTON as part of the proprietary AI foundation model project starting last year. Recently, Lee resigned his tenured position at the University of Wisconsin-Madison to dedicate himself to KRAFTON\u2019s AI R&amp;D and mid-to-long-term innovation strategy. Centered on advancing game AI R&amp;D, Lee will drive technology expansion at KRAFTON and explore future areas such as physical AI.<\/p>\n<p>By appointing Lee as CAIO, KRAFTON plans to further enhance its game AI R&amp;D framework and strengthen its mid-to-long-term business strategy built on foundational technologies. By removing operational friction, KRAFTON aims to systematically support and empower creative human work by providing a safe, efficient development environment.<\/p>\n<p><strong>Securing New Growth Drivers<br \/>\n<\/strong>Building on its foundational AI capabilities and strengths as a game company, KRAFTON will continue to conduct research in physical AI and robotics. The research will be carried out through a separate entity that is currently being established\u2014Ludo Robotics\u2014with a parent company in the U.S. and a subsidiary in Korea. The Korean subsidiary will be led by CAIO Kangwook Lee. With years of operating complex, large-scale game worlds and player interaction data accumulated through game development and service, KRAFTON holds a meaningful advantage in physical AI and robotics research. In particular, the company is focusing on long-term opportunities centered on software for robotic intelligence, as it is well-positioned to validate simulations, especially those difficult to test in the real world, in a virtual game environment.<\/p>\n<p>CAIO Kangwook Lee emphasized, \u201cKRAFTON uses AI as a tool to amplify human imagination and creativity, not replace it,\u201d adding, \u201cRooted in our core gaming business, KRAFTON will continue to explore futurepossibilities backed by AI innovation and data for long-term growth and player value.\u201d<\/p>\n<p><strong>CAIO\u00a0Kangwook\u00a0Lee\u00a0Bio<br \/>\n<\/strong>Kangwook\u00a0Lee is the\u00a0CAIO of KRAFTON, overseeing the company\u2019s entire AI R&amp;D efforts, including AI for next-generation video games and AI for game development. Previously, he was an Associate Professor with Tenure in the Electrical and Computer Engineering Department and the Computer Sciences Department (by courtesy) at the University of Wisconsin-Madison. He received his PhD in 2016 from the Electrical Engineering and Computer Science department at UC Berkeley. He is the recipient of the NSF CAREER Award, Amazon Research Award, the KSEA Young Investigator Grant Award and multiple best papers awards including the IEEE Joint Communications Society\/Information Theory Society Paper Award. His professional service includes serving as Area Chair for\u00a0NeurIPS, ICML, ICLR, and COLM, on the Program Committee for\u00a0MLSys, and as an Action Editor for Transactions on Machine Learning\u00a0Research.<\/p>\n<p><strong>About KRAFTON, Inc.<br \/>\n<\/strong>Headquartered in Korea, KRAFTON, Inc. is dedicated to discovering and publishing captivating games that offer fun and unique experiences.
